    Mahrez (and he was an unbelievable find don't get me wrong, £400k I believe? Easily worth £30m+ now) and Kante were great finds whereas Vardy has flourished this season but saying the scouting network is second to none is a bit OTT. Who else had Leicester found prior to them? Collectively the Leicester team work brilliantly there's no denying that but with Mahrez, Kante and Vardy aside, there aren't many individuals who'd make other top teams starting XIs.

    Porto, Ajax and Barca are ones with the most enviable scouting networks in my opinion. The amount Porto has made over the years from sales is just beyond a joke, they paid peanuts in footballing terms for guys like Hulk, Falcao, James Rodriguez, Martinez, Fernando, Pepe, Danilo and sold them for crazy profits. There's an article somewhere that says they made something like half a billion in the past decade from player sales.
    Whereas Ajax and Barca just find and produce top home grown talent as if they have a conveyor belt constantly on, their player development program should be something all clubs aspire too.
